Donnachie & Townley (D&T) Veterinary Centre is a small, but friendly practice in Staffordshire where pet, client and staff care at the heart of everything they do. The team are experienced in new graduate support, with a mix between experience but being young enough to remember the pressures faced by new graduates. The small team makes for a perfect, supportive, informal learning environment as well as access to emotional and wellbeing support.
D&T has all the usual equipment including digital x-ray, dental x-ray, ultrasound, capnography, ECG and laboratory facilities including a microscope with camera and tablet that is ideal for teaching. The team currently offer acupuncture on site and are looking to further develop other services offered in-house including surgery and physiotherapy.
Both sites are silver status in the ISFM Cat Friendly Practice scheme and D&T was awarded Best Small Animal Practice In Staffordshire in 2020 by the SME awards. The team are also working towards two RCVS Awards and their Bronze Accreditation in the iiE sustainability programme.

How you’ll benefit
Linnaeus has already seen a number of graduates progress within the group and we’re always on the look-out for future talent to join us. We are committed to supporting you to develop yourself and your career. You will have the opportunity to share your ideas and help shape our continued commitment to developing new treatments and technological advancements in the industry. You’ll benefit from:
- A 12-month Graduate Development Programme (GDP) aligned with the RCVS VetGDP
- Subsequent 12-month Early Careers Programme (ECP)
- Starting salary from £34,000 with a review at 12 months
- RCVS Membership fees, professional indemnity insurance and an additional membership of choice (BVA or BSAVA) provided
- Graduate roles available throughout the UK.
Education:
- Graduate Development Programme (GDP):
- 12 core educational days including an intensive pre-start training camp
- Focus on fundamental primary care clinical and professional skills
- Early Careers Programme (ECP):
- Up to 5 days flexible CPD of your own choice, plus 6 core educational days on more advanced topics
- Flexibility to attend CPD of your own choice
- Graduate specific practical training days
- Additional CPD opportunities outside of the GDP – conference attendance, external CPD, practice visits
- Access to an extensive online resource library with 150+ hours of on-demand content
- Access to exclusive Linnaeus CPD courses free of charge
Support:
- In-practice primary mentor and trained VetGDP Adviser
- In-practice secondary mentor
- Peer-to-peer support through GDP networking and social events
- Dedicated graduate contact point within the Linnaeus Central Support Team
- Placement at a supportive practice.
Ongoing Development:
- Permanent contract within Linnaeus Veterinary Limited
- Support to map out your own career journey
- Flexibility to move within the Linnaeus family on graduation
